摘要:
动态规划:每次算出以i结尾的连续子串的最大值,之后对dp[i]进行比较就可以得到最长子串。 public int maxSubArray(int[] nums) { int [] dp=new int [nums.length]; int max=nums[0]; dp[0]=nums[0]; fo 阅读全文
posted @ 2021-09-20 17:15
毅毅毅毅毅
阅读(28)
评论(0)
推荐(0)
摘要:
法一: 简单的做法就是先排序,再遍历整个数组寻找是否有相同元素。 public boolean containsDuplicate(int[] nums) { Arrays.sort(nums); for(int i=0;i<nums.length-1;i++) { if(nums[i+1]!=nu 阅读全文
posted @ 2021-09-20 16:05
毅毅毅毅毅
阅读(51)
评论(0)
推荐(0)

浙公网安备 33010602011771号